Output 7f40e18f2892e5b6f85a35f686be13a199e12d2449b9b4d74db2e5972876e7e3:1

value
964600
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f689bd4b85a2fa43f2008af7a9e389dd35efed5 OP_EQUAL
address
3Lbh7bP154J2on3QP2kyRxqH8Kv773kKRt
transaction
7f40e18f2892e5b6f85a35f686be13a199e12d2449b9b4d74db2e5972876e7e3
confirmations
329819
spent
true